The Royal Newfoundland Constabulary (RNC) has officially welcomed 13 new officers to the police service with a swearing-in ceremony this week in the capital city. The ceremony was a follow-up to last week’s graduation from the Atlantic Police Academy in Prince Edward Island. The newly appointed constables will be assigned to Operational Patrol Services throughout RNC jurisdictions in Newfoundland and Labrador.
